FinMin launches BAANKNET, e-BKray to enhance PSU bank e-auctions for asset sales
Finance Ministry has launched a revamped e-auction portal named 'BAANKNET' to further streamline the listing and auctioning of banks' assets, Parliament was informed on Monday. The revamped e-auction portal was launched on January 3, 2025, Minister of State for Finance Pankaj Chaudhary said in a written reply to the Lok Sabha. The platform 'e-BKray' was launched in February 2019, he said. The BAANKNET portal is specifically designed to enhance transparency and speed up the process of disposing of non-performing asset (NPA) cases, he added.

PM Vishwakarma scheme: 2.02 lakh accounts opened, Rs 1,751 cr sanctioned
PM Vishwakarma scheme as of October 31, Minister of State for Finance Pankaj Chaudhary said on Tuesday. In a written reply to a question in the Rajya Sabha, he said the government has taken various measures to overcome the challenges faced by borrowers, particularly in rural areas and to facilitate easy flow of credit to cater to the needs of population. As per the data shared by Chaudhary, over 2.02 lakh accounts have been opened under PM Vishwakarma scheme with sanctioned loan amount of Rs 1,751.20 crore. The government launched PM Vishwakarma on September 17, 2023 to provide end-to-end support to artisans and craftspeople who work with their hands and tools.

Gross NPAs of public sector banks at Rs 3.16 lakh crore, over 3% of outstanding loans
public sector banks (PSBs) stood at Rs 3.16 lakh crore as of September 30, which is 3.09 per cent of the outstanding loans, Parliament was informed on Tuesday. Minister of State for Finance Pankaj Chaudhary said in the Rajya Sabha that as per provisional data of the Reserve Bank of India (RBI), gross NPAs of PSBs and private sector banks as on September 30, 2024 were Rs 3,16,331 crore and Rs 1,34,339 crore, respectively. Further, gross NPAs as percentage of outstanding loan was 3.09 per cent in public sector banks and 1.86 per cent in private sector banks. Chaudhary further said as of March 31, 2024, 580 unique borrowers (excluding individuals and overseas borrowers), each having loan outstanding of more than Rs 50 crore, were classified as wilful defaulters by Scheduled Commercial Banks.

GoM report on GST on health insurance to be placed before Council when received: Finance Ministry
GST on life and health insurance will be placed before the GST Council when received, Parliament was informed on Monday. The issue of exempting/reducing GST on life and health insurance was placed before the GST Council in its 54th meeting on September 9, 2024. After detailed deliberations, the Council recommended constituting a GoM to holistically look into issues pertaining to GST on life and health insurance. Accordingly, a GoM was constituted under the Chairmanship of Samrat Chaudhary, Deputy Chief Minister of Bihar. First meeting of the GoM was held on October 19, 2024 at New Delhi where issues of GST rate on health and life insurance policies were discussed, Minister of State for Finance Pankaj Chaudhary said in a written reply to the Lok Sabha.

Banks write off loans worth Rs 9.90 lakh cr in last 5 financial years
Banks have written off loans worth Rs 9.90 lakh crore in the last five financial years, Parliament was informed on Tuesday. During 2023-24, banks loan write off was at Rs 1.70 lakh crore, as against Rs 2.08 lakh crore in the previous fiscal, Minister of State for Finance Pankaj Chaudhary said in a written reply in the Rajya Sabha. Write-off was highest at Rs 2.34 lakh crore during 2019-20, which came down to Rs 2.02 lakh crore in the following year and to Rs 1.74 lakh crore in 2021-22. As per the RBI guidelines and policy approved by banks' boards, NPAs, including those in respect of which full provisioning has been made on completion of four years, are removed from the balance-sheet of the bank concerned by way of write-off, he said.

BCCI paid Rs 2,038 crore GST in FY23, FY24
revenue collection from BCCI during 2022-23 and 2023-24 fiscal years was Rs 2,038.55 crore, Parliament was informed on Tuesday. Minister of State for Finance Pankaj Chaudhary said BCCI, which is the apex body for the promotion of cricket in India, is an autonomous body registered under the Tamil Nadu Societies Registration Act, 1975. «Services by way of admission to sporting events like Indian Premier League attract GST @ 28 per cent. During Financial Years 2022-23 and 2023-24, Gross GST revenue collection from BCCI was Rs 2,038.55 crore,» Chaudhary said in a written reply in the Rajya Sabha. He said the Income Tax department has denied tax exemption to BCCI under Section 11 of the I-T Act, and the matter is now sub judice. Section 11 of the I-T Act deals with charitable institutions.

Tax reforms, elevated capex among steps to turn India into a $5-trillion economy: Finance Ministry
finance ministry on Tuesday said tax reforms, a sharp hike in capital spending “without weakening fiscal discipline” and robust public digital infrastructure are among a raft of steps initiated by the Modi government that would help India emerge as a $5-trillion economy. In a written reply in the Rajya Sabha, minister of state for finance Pankaj Chaudhary said India is projected to become the third-largest economy in FY28 with a gross domestic product (GDP) of $5 trillion (from about $3.7 trillion in FY23), citing the International Monetary Fund’s forecast. Taxation measures “Direct tax measures such as the restructuring of the corporate tax rates, reduced tax litigation and removal of tax uncertainties have considerably reduced the compliance burden and resulted in high growth of revenues,” he said. Similarly, indirect tax measures include the implementation of Goods and Services Tax (GST), which has realised the goal of the One Nation, One Tax and OneMarket, expanded formalisation of the economy and ensured a high collection of GST revenue, Chaudhary added. The sharp hike in the government’s capital expenditure—from Rs 4.1 lakh crore in FY21 to the budgeted Rs 10 lakh crore in FY24 (BE)—has supported growth and also initiated the crowding-in of private sector investment, he said.

CPSE purchases via GeM portal hit Rs 1.37 lakh crore, beat entire FY23 level: Finmin
About a third of these purchases, or worth about Rs 46,013 crore, were from the micro, small and medium enterprises this fiscal, minister of state for finance Pankaj Chaudhary said in a written reply to the Lok Sabha. The government has raised the mandatory minimum purchases from MSMEs by various government departments and CPSEs to 25% from 20% earlier, the minister said. It then tightened the monitoring of the compliance of the rule in a bid to support these small players. The total purchases by CPSEs through the GeM platform had exceeded the Rs 1-lakh-crore mark for the first time in FY23. The government had launched the GeM portal in August 2016, as it wanted to enhance transparency in purchases of various goods and services by all ministries, departments and public-sector firms and state governments, in addition to providing a modern platform for official procurement.

Avg monthly GST mop-up at Rs 1.66 lakh cr so far this fiscal: FM Nirmala Sitharaman
GST collection has been showing an upward trend on an annual basis since its rollout on July 1, 2017, and the average gross monthly mop-up in the current fiscal so far is Rs 1.66 lakh crore, Finance Minister Nirmala Sitharaman said on Monday. In a written reply to a question in the Lok Sabha, she said the GST collection crossed Rs 1.50 lakh crore mark in every month of the current fiscal and had touched a record high of Rs 1.87 lakh crore in April 2023. «GST collection has been showing an upward trend on year-on-year basis since the implementation of GST w.e.f.
